AC Repair & Maintenance for System Malfunctions
There are a variety of causes why your air conditioning might stop working or function erratically. Because any problem may get worse, it’s critical to have your AC repaired as soon as possible. The following are some of the more prevalent concerns:
- The refrigerant is either absent or extremely low.
- The condenser coil is clogged with dirt or dust.
- The drain tube has become clogged.
- There is an electrical system fault.
- The thermostat sensor is damaged.
Any of these frequent issues can be quickly resolved by a professional AC repair firm in your area. You might save time and money if you call right away to have an ac repair done. To avoid problems like this, make it a habit to have your air conditioning maintained on a regular basis.
Signs That Your Air Conditioning Is Failing
It’s easy to overlook how much time and money you’ll save over the years—even decades—if you invest in a dependable air conditioner if you don’t have an AC unit. But there are telltale symptoms that your equipment is on its last legs:
- Debris, dust, or warm air blowing out of the vents
- Warm areas throughout your home
- Noises or smells that are unusual
- Water seeping from or accumulating near your unit
- Increased energy usage
If your system isn’t adequately maintained, serious difficulties may develop. Because these issues are flagrant indicators that your system isn’t operating effectively, it’s critical to get AC Repair & Maintenance service right away.

What Are Some Common HVAC Issues?
Even if your air conditioner breaks down, it does not necessarily imply that there is something wrong. Even the tiniest issues can cause major difficulties with your HVAC system’s performance. The problem is frequently something little, such as a clogged filter or drain pipe, which causes many AC failures. The following are some of the most common reasons for an air conditioner to stop working:
- Clogged drains: When there is a lot of water in the condenser, the drain pans may overflow. Because of clogged condenser drains, the float switch might be switched off as a safety precaution.
- Thermostat: The thermostat controls when the air conditioner powers on and off. If you set the thermoset incorrectly or it is damaged, this prevents the system from turning on or off. Even a minor problem with the digital thermostat’s battery might prevent the system from operating effectively.
- Frozen Evaporator: The evaporator no longer works as a heat exchanger once it has frozen. The circulation or a low amount of refrigerant in the condenser coils might cause the evaporator to freeze. A frozen evaporator can cause the compressor to overheat, resulting in the business AC system shutting down due To reduced ventilation when using an oil-filled dehumidifier on a humid day
- Airflow: Filters that are dirty, a clogged blower, or dust accumulation can all cause your system’s pressure to rise and the compressor to overheat. This will result in the system cycling on and off rapidly, neither of which will be enough cool air to maintain the temperature of the structure.

What Is The Average Cost Of Air Conditioner Repair In Petaluma, CA?
The cost of AC repair in Petaluma, CA, is determined by the nature of the problem with your system. This might vary depending on the requirements of your air conditioner. The average price for AC repair in Petaluma, CA, is between $164 and $1,000. Price varies depending on whether a simple blockage needs to be removed or a replacement component must be installed.
